The Role Project Design Engineer
As Project Design Engineer you will play a key technical role in supporting the delivery of wind farms, solar PV projects and battery energy storage systems. This is a broad renewable energy engineering position spanning feasibility, planning, pre construction and construction support.
You will assess potential sites, develop engineering layouts, coordinate technical inputs and support grid connection processes. Working closely with development managers, external consultants, local authorities and contractors, you will help ensure that each renewable energy project progresses efficiently from concept to operational handover.
Your work will directly influence project viability, programme certainty, technical compliance and overall quality.
Key Responsibilities
• Assess site feasibility for renewable energy developments using CAD and GIS tools
• Prepare engineering drawings including site layouts, planning drawings and infrastructure routes
• Support wind, solar and battery storage projects through feasibility, development and construction phases
• Assist with preliminary energy yield calculations and technical assessments
• Support cumulative impact assessments and technical reporting using commercial and in house tools
• Liaise with local authorities, grid operators, consultants and contractors
• Assist with grid connection applications and preparation of as built drawings
• Participate in public information events and stakeholder engagement activities where required
• Carry out site surveys and site walkovers across Ireland and the UK
• Maintain accurate drawing control and project documentation
• Promote safe working practices and ensure compliance with health, safety and quality standards
